We installed satellite broadband after months of problems with broadband reception via our BT landline (we live in rural Somerset) which culminated with BT saying they were unable to reinstate the connection at all. We chose Europasat on the recommendation of a neighbour who had had similar problems.
We now have a reliable service with a speed of about 6.2, sometimes a bit lower during periods of heavy usage. This is hugely better than anything we ever obtained via the landline. We can catch up on missed TV programmes for instance without any interruption. Service contact at Europasat is also easy to reach, pleasant and helpful, in contrast to the nightmare of dealing with BT!
Only negative to mention is the quality of connection when using Skype which we do frequently for overseas family calls. Sometimes it is excellent with minimal delay, but more often the delay and poor picture quality makes it difficult. We are still experimenting to discover what causes this, whether heavy traffic or connection problems at one or other end. This may be a feature of all satellite broadband connections, but check it out if Skype is important to you.
